The Motion to Continue Proceedings for Support is a legal document used in Alabama courts to request a delay in support proceedings. This form is specifically designed to provide the court with valid reasons for requesting such a postponement. It differs from other motions as it focuses solely on support-related cases, ensuring that parties involved have an opportunity to prepare adequately before moving forward with the case.
This motion should be used when a party involved in a support case needs to postpone the proceedings for valid reasons, such as needing more time to gather evidence or legal representation. It is essential in situations where the parties cannot proceed as scheduled due to unforeseen circumstances or to ensure fairness in the legal process.

A person may request a continuance in court for several reasons. Often, they need additional time to gather evidence, consult with an attorney, or address personal issues that impact their ability to participate fully in the hearing. A good cause for a continuance typically includes unforeseen circumstances that impede your ability to attend court. These can comprise medical emergencies, scheduling conflicts, or the need for additional time to gather evidence.
